Warning Signs You Need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age
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s, health risks, and further damage to your home. Keep an eye out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, persistent odors can show moisture buildup and mold growth. If you notice a musty smell,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.
Warped or Discolored Trim and Baseboards
Water damage can cause trim and baseboards to warp, discolor, or even collapse. If you notice any changes in the appearance of these areas, it’s time to call in the experts.
Water Stains or Discoloration
Visible water st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can be a sign of underlying water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, address the issue before it escalates.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el, bubble, or crack. If you notice any of these signs, it’s essential to investigate the underlying issue.
Soft or Spongy Flooring
Water damage can weaken or rot flooring materials, making them soft or spongy to the touch.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to seek professional help.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ks
Water damage can cause structural weaknesses, leading to unusual sounds or creaks in your home. If you notice any unusual noises, don’t hesitate to contact our team.
Trim &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Water damage is minor, and you have experience with DIY repairs | Yes | No | With minor damage, you can likely handle the repairs yourself, saving time and money. |
| Water damage is extensive, and you’re unsure of the extent of the damage | No | Yes | With extensive damage, it’s essential to have a professional assess and address the issue to prevent further damage and ensure a safe environment. |
| You’re unsure of the type of water damage (clean, gray, or black) | No | Yes | Identifying the type of water damage is crucial for effective repair. A professional will help you find out the best course of action. |
| You don’t have access to specialized equipment or expertise | No | Yes | Water damage repair needs specialized equipment and expertise to ensure effective and safe repairs. A professional will have the necessary tools and knowledge to get the job done right. |
| You’re dealing with black water damage (Category 3) | No | Yes | Black water damage needs immediate attention from a professional to prevent health risks and further damage. |

Q: Can I prevent water damage from occurring in the first place?
A: Yes, there are steps you can take to prevent water damage from occurring in the first place. Regular maintenance, such as inspecting your roof and gutters, checking for leaks, and ensuring proper drainage, can help prevent water damage. Also, installing a sump pump and backup power source can also help prevent water damage in the event of a power outage.
